Hosted by the Model Railway Society of Ireland. 40+ stands, Irish-outline manufacturer Accurascale launching new releases, featured layouts including "Dundalk Works" (a detailed GNR model) and Wexford MRC's 10m "Little Siddington". The marquee Irish event of the year.
Accurascale's Irish-outline programme continues to grow. Recent and upcoming releases target key Irish prototypes — perfect for modellers who've been hunting for ready-to-run CIE/IR stock rather than conversions from British models.
